#d9f6d4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d9f6d4 is composed of 85.1% red, 96.5%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 13.8%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 111.2 degrees, a saturation of 65.4% and a lightness of 89.8%. #d9f6d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b3eda9.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#d9f6d4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d9f6d4 has RGB values of R:217, G:246,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0, Y:0.14,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 14284500.
